Vice President of Hospital Pharmacy Services About the Company An accomplished integrated healthcare system dedicated to providing exceptional patient care. Industry Hospital & Health Care Type Non Profit About the Role The organization is on the lookout for a dynamic Vice President for Hospital Pharmacy Services to expertly manage and enhance pharmaceutical operations across various hospital pharmacy departments. The ideal candidate will drive operational excellence, ensure adherence to regulatory standards, and spearhead the development of cost-efficient initiatives that elevate pharmacy operations while improving patient care quality. This pivotal position requires a collaborative approach with division and facility leadership to advance pharmacy practices and achieve strategic objectives, while also providing insight in clinical services, operations, and expense management. Required qualifications include a Bachelor of Science in Pharmacy, with an advanced degree (Doctor of Pharmacy, MBA, or MS) preferred, and a current pharmacist license or the ability to obtain state licensure within six months. Candidates should possess a minimum of 7 years of pharmacy leadership experience, with 10 years preferred. Strong analytical capabilities, proven leadership and collaboration skills, and a track record in developing cost-effective pharmacy initiatives are essential. Excellent communication and relationship-building skills are a must, alongside demonstrated expertise in pharmacy operations, regulatory compliance, and financial management. The Vice President will be tasked with formulating strategic recommendations for advancing medication management and ensuring that pharmacy services are in line with the overall organizational goals.
